The Ultimate Guide to Island Cooker Hoods

Island cooker hoods are essential in contemporary kitchen design, serving both functional requirements and aesthetic preferences. As kitchens develop into social hubs, the importance of efficient ventilation and elegant appliances has actually never ever been more pronounced. This short article will explore the features, benefits, types, setup factors to consider, and upkeep of island cooker hoods.

What is an Island Cooker Hood?

An island cooker hood is a ventilation system suspended above a kitchen island cooktop. Unlike wall-mounted hoods, these gadgets are created for open designs where the cooktop is set up on an island, allowing for an unobstructed view and a sophisticated cooking experience. These hoods can successfully eliminate smoke, smells, and airborne grease, ensuring the kitchen remains fresh and devoid of contaminants.

Secret Features of Island Cooker Hoods

Island cooker hoods feature different functions that improve their functionality and visual appeal. Below is a thorough list of some common functions:

  • Suction Power: Meas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), this indicates the volume of air the hood can effectively filter.
  • Sound Level: The noise produced by the motor, kitchen Cooker island generally determined in sones or decibels.
  • Lighting: Integrated lighting to illuminate the cooking area listed below.
  • Filters: Charcoal or metal filters that can trap grease and odors.
  • Ducted or Ductless Options: Ducted hoods vent air outside the home, while ductless hoods filter and recirculate the air back into the kitchen.
  • Control Options: Touch controls, remote controls, or mobile phone compatibility for easy performance.

Types of Island Cooker Hoods

When choosing an island cooker hood, it's vital to think about the type that best fits the Kitchen cooker island's requirements. Here's a breakdown of the various types available on the market:

  1. Ducted Island Hoods:

    • Vents air outside through ducts.
    • More efficient in getting rid of grease and smoke.
  2. Ductless Island Hoods:

    • Filters air within and recirculates it back into the kitchen.
    • Easier to set up given that no ductwork is required.
  3. Convertible Island Hoods:

    • Can operate as either ducted or ductless depending on the setup requires.

Setup Considerations

Setting up an island cooker hood requires careful preparation and execution. Here are some vital factors to consider:

  • Height: The hood should be installed a minimum of 30 to 36 inches above the cooktop for optimal performance and security.
  • Ductwork: For ducted hoods, ensure proper ducting and venting work to avoid any air leaks.
  • Electrical Requirements: Check local building regulations for any wiring and electrical installation standards.
  • Space: Measure the kitchen island location to choose the properly sized hood.

Maintenance Tips for Island Cooker Hoods

Regular maintenance of island cooker hoods is crucial for ensuring their efficiency and longevity. Here are some maintenance ideas:

  • Clean Filters Regularly: Depending on use, clean or replace filters every 1 to 3 months.
  • Clean the Surface: Clean the exterior and interior of the hood with mild cleaning agents to avoid grease buildup.
  • Inspect for Blockages: Ensure that ducts are clear of blockages.
  • Service the Motor: Periodically inspect the motor and demand professional servicing if any unusual noises are found.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Just how much CFM does an island cooker hood need?

The CFM requirement typically depends upon the size of the cooktop and the cooking design. As a general guideline, prepare for 100 CFM for every 12 inches of cooking surface.

2. Can I set up a ductless island cooker hood if I have inadequate ductwork?

Yes, ductless island hoods are a terrific alternative if ductwork is not viable. Guarantee you utilize premium carbon filters for efficient odor and grease elimination.
